The Lake Hallie borrowing checklist
These steps shape the offer you get in Lake Hallie, a place of about 7,310 people:
- Order your free credit reports and dispute anything inaccurate — it is the cheapest way to move the rate you are offered.
- Model the payment on the calculator before a lender models it for you.
- Get several pre-qualifications and compare APR side by side before choosing.
- Confirm the Wisconsin licence with the regulator named above before committing.
- Choose a term you can live with; stretching it lowers the payment but raises total interest.
- Borrow only what the purpose requires, not the maximum you are offered.
- Write down the purpose of the loan and your repayment plan before you apply.

How Wisconsin law applies in Lake Hallie
For the roughly 7,310 residents of Lake Hallie, the rules below are Wisconsin's own; each row carries its publisher and retrieval date.
| Rule | Detail | Source |
|---|---|---|
| State lending regulator | Wisconsin Department of Financial Institutions (DFI), Division of Banking Source says: "Department" means the department of financial institutions | Wisconsin State Legislature as of 2026-09-16 |
|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ap) | 12% per year maximum ($12 per $100) on the declining principal balance, except as authorized by other statutes (Wis. Stat. § 138.05(1)(a)) Source says: At the rate of $12 upon $100 for one year computed upon the declining principal balance of the loan or forbearance | Wisconsin State Legislature as of 2026-09-16 |
| Payday lending status | Legal and licensed by the DFI Division of Banking; statewide database tracking (Wis. Stat. § 138.14) Source says: "Licensee" means a person holding a license issued by the division under sub. (5) | Wisconsin State Legislature as of 2026-09-16 |

How personal loans work in Lake Hallie
In Lake Hallie, a small town of about 7,310, the amount is advanced up front and repaid in fixed installments; the city's size does not change the pricing. Because pricing is borrower-level, two people in Lake Hallie can be quoted different APRs on the same amount and term. Shortening the term on a Lake Hallie loan raises the monthly payment but cuts the interest; lengthening it does the reverse.
